UMP45 is a submachine gun developed and manufactured by Heckler&Koch. Heckler&Koch developed UMP as a lighter and cheaper successor to MP5, although both are still in production. UMP has been adopted by multiple countries/regions, including Brazil, Canada, and the United States. The US Army Special Forces 5th Special Forces Brigade has officially purchased a small number of UMPs equipped with. 45 ACP, some of which served in the early stages of the Iraq War, making them one of the most popular submachine guns deployed by US military personnel in recent conflicts around the world.
